Chubb Corporation Employee Benefits
Login / Register / Enrollment
Chubb Limited Customer Service:
1 (866) 324-8228
Enroll in Benefits:
1-844-58CHUBB or 1-844-582-4822
Employee Benefits May Include the following:
401k, Pension, Retirement, Retiree, Health Insurance, Medical, Vision, Dental, IRA, Competitive Base Pay, Quarterly Bonus, Paid Time Off, Weekly Pay, Medical, Dental, Vision, Insurance, Health Savings Account, Flexible Spending Accounts, Short-Term and Long-Term Disability, Paid Family Medical Leave, Bereavement, Jury Duty and Parental Leave, Life, Dependent and Accident Insurance, Critical Illness Insurance, Savings Plan 401(k), Company Paid Retirement Benefit, Employee Stock Purchase Plan, Paid Holidays, Flexible Spending Accounts (FSAs), Health Savings Account (HSA), Time Off and Flexible Days, Group Legal Plan, Group Home Auto Insurance, Pet Insurance, Employee Discounts, Adoption Reimbursement, Tuition Reimbursement and Student Loans, Well-Being Programs, etc…
By submitting this form, you are consenting to receive marketing emails from: HealthManagementCorp (HMC). You can revoke your consent to receive emails at any time by using the Unsubscribe link, found at the bottom of every email. By using this form, you acknowledge that you have read and agree to the Privacy Policy and Terms & Conditions.
Company Summary:
Chubb Corporation is a global insurer and one of the largest publicly traded property and casualty insurance companies in the world. Chubb corporation was founded in 1882 in Hamilton, Bermuda. Headquartered in Zurich, Switzerland, Chubb has operations in 55 countries. Chubb Limited is the parent company to Chubb Corporation. ACE acquired Chubb Corporations in 2015 and adopted the company and combined the North American Division.
Did you know?
Chubb provides commercial and personal property and casualty insurance, personal accident and supplemental health insurance, reinsurance and life insurance to a diverse group of clients. The company is distinguished by its extensive product and service offerings, broad distribution capabilities, exceptional financial strength, superior claims-handling capabilities, underwriting excellence and local operations globally.
Final Company Statement:
The company’s mission statement is to provide ‘best-in-class risk solutions’ to protect people, assets, and businesses around the world. Chubb uses values which are based on its history and philosophy and are designed to help employees understand and connect with each other while also driving the company’s growth.
What kind of benefits do Chubb employees get?
Quick Summary of Benefits:
As of 2020, they have a record of over 300,000 employees in their organization. Their employees may join in a wide selection of benefit programs as soon as they become eligible. They may be eligible to the following benefits once they are qualified:
- Dental
- Medical
- Vision
- Prescription Drug Coverage
- Flexible Spending Accounts
- Health Spending Accounts
- Telemedicine
- Critical illness Insurance
- Life Insurance
- Hospital Indemnity Insurance
- Accidental Death & Dismemberment Insurance
- Business Travel Accident Insurance
- Accident Insurance
- Short & Long Term Disability
- 401(k)
- Employee Stock Purchase
- Retirement Savings Plan
Some of their benefits may also include the following:
- Maternity and Paternity Leave
- Paid Time Off
- Paid Holidays
- Legal Benefits
- Identity Theft Protection
- Adoption Reimbursement Program
- Investment in Education Program
- Pet Insurance
- Auto & Home Insurance
- Charitable Foundation
Please note:
That the full list of benefits available to new employees varies from location to location due to differences in local laws, regulations, and customs – and may change at any time.
What benefits do Chubb Employees get?
The benefits listed above are a quick summary of the benefits Chubb offers to employees.
B.A.M. Recommendation:
“Please visit the official company website directly to verify all benefit options and details. You may also visit the link(s) provided below for more information and verification.”
- https://www.chubb.com/ch-en/careers-n/your-benefits.html
- https://www.craftyourbenefits.com
Your Benefits Website:
The Web site is available 24 hours a day, seven days a week. They provide information, tools and calculators to help you:
- Learn how your benefit plans work.
- Understand the expenses and services that your options cover.
- Build your own medical plan, selecting from various coverage options.
- Compare health care and insurance options.
- Estimate your out-of-pocket costs for your medical options.
- Search for doctors, dentists, and eye doctors online using the criteria you enter.
- Choose or change your beneficiary(ies).
- Estimate your need for:
- Life and long-term disability insurance coverage; and
- A health care and/or dependent care spending account.
- Get answers to questions about your benefits. Use the “Contact Us” link on the site to send a secure question to a Customer Service Representative.
Information on your health and welfare, 401(k), pension and FSA benefits. For example:
Health and welfare
- View your current health and welfare benefits coverage
- Make enrollment decisions
401(k)
- View your current 401(k) balance and change contributions
- Make fund transfer and investment election changes
Pension
- If you are eligible for a pension benefit:
- View your pension information
- Project your pension income
- Start your pension
- Make beneficiary designations and changes (if applicable)
FSA
- Manage your FSA(s)
General Tasks:
- Request a new User ID and password or change your existing User ID and password
- Learn more about your benefits
- Review, add or change your dependent or beneficiary information on file (if applicable)
- Understand how a Life Event may affect your benefits
B.A.M. Recommendation:
“Please visit the official company website directly to verify all benefit options and details.”
Manage Your Benefits | Chubb Corporation Staff Member / Employee Account
Current Employees – Login / Sign in:
NOTE: Beginning January 1, 2020 you will have to access your benefits information at www.chubb.bswift.com.
- Visit this link or go to www.craftyourbenefits.com in your preferred internet browser on your device.
- Type in your Username in the space provided.
- Type in your current Password in the space provided.
- Select either the “Log In” button to proceed.
- You may now be able to manage your account online.
New Employees – Register / Enroll:
- Visit this link out go to secure.bswift.com/login-page/CHUBB in your preferred internet browser on your device.
- Select the “First Time User” link found below the logon details found on the page. You will be redirected here.
- Type in your Last Name in the space provided.
- Type in the last 4 digits of your SSN in the space provided.
- Enter your Date of Birth in the spaces provided.
- Select the “Continue” button to move forward.
- Continue to move forward and provide every important information that is asked of you to create a new account online.
You will be directed to your account details where you may start to manage or review as soon as your registration has been successfully completed.
Helpful PDF links:
Awards for Chubb:
- #1 Military Friendly Employer and Cited for Military Spouse Efforts by VIQTORY the publisher G.I. Jobs and Military Spouse magazine
- Best for Vets award from Military Times
Video Summary:
Frequently Asked Questions
What are benefits offered to employees?
Does Chubb offer a pension?
Chubb Coporation offered retirement plans to their employees.
Is Chubb a good company to work for?
According to indeed, Chubb is a great company to work for. They offer a long list of benefits for their employees.
What are the 4 major types of employee benefits?
According to www.aihr.com the four major benefits include life insurance, disability insurance, medical insurance, and retirement plans.
Do Chubb employees get discounts?
- Yes. View the list and links provided below:
Chubb Limited Customer Service:
1 (866) 324-8228
Enroll in Benefits:
1-844-58CHUBB or 1-844-582-4822
Employee Benefits May Include the following:
401k, Pension, Retirement, Retiree, Health Insurance, Medical, Vision, Dental, IRA, Competitive Base Pay, Quarterly Bonus, Paid Time Off, Weekly Pay, Medical, Dental, Vision, Insurance, Health Savings Account, Flexible Spending Accounts, Short-Term and Long-Term Disability, Paid Family Medical Leave, Bereavement, Jury Duty and Parental Leave, Life, Dependent and Accident Insurance, Critical Illness Insurance, Savings Plan 401(k), Company Paid Retirement Benefit, Employee Stock Purchase Plan, Paid Holidays, Flexible Spending Accounts (FSAs), Health Savings Account (HSA), Time Off and Flexible Days, Group Legal Plan, Group Home Auto Insurance, Pet Insurance, Employee Discounts, Adoption Reimbursement, Tuition Reimbursement and Student Loans, Well-Being Programs, etc…
By submitting this form, you are consenting to receive marketing emails from: HealthManagementCorp (HMC). You can revoke your consent to receive emails at any time by using the Unsubscribe link, found at the bottom of every email. By using this form, you acknowledge that you have read and agree to the Privacy Policy and Terms & Conditions.
Company Summary:
Chubb Corporation is a global insurer and one of the largest publicly traded property and casualty insurance companies in the world. Chubb corporation was founded in 1882 in Hamilton, Bermuda. Headquartered in Zurich, Switzerland, Chubb has operations in 55 countries. Chubb Limited is the parent company to Chubb Corporation. ACE acquired Chubb Corporations in 2015 and adopted the company and combined the North American Division.
Did you know?
Chubb provides commercial and personal property and casualty insurance, personal accident and supplemental health insurance, reinsurance and life insurance to a diverse group of clients. The company is distinguished by its extensive product and service offerings, broad distribution capabilities, exceptional financial strength, superior claims-handling capabilities, underwriting excellence and local operations globally.
Final Company Statement:
The company’s mission statement is to provide ‘best-in-class risk solutions’ to protect people, assets, and businesses around the world. Chubb uses values which are based on its history and philosophy and are designed to help employees understand and connect with each other while also driving the company’s growth.
What kind of benefits do Chubb employees get?
Quick Summary of Benefits:
As of 2020, they have a record of over 300,000 employees in their organization. Their employees may join in a wide selection of benefit programs as soon as they become eligible. They may be eligible to the following benefits once they are qualified:
- Dental
- Medical
- Vision
- Prescription Drug Coverage
- Flexible Spending Accounts
- Health Spending Accounts
- Telemedicine
- Critical illness Insurance
- Life Insurance
- Hospital Indemnity Insurance
- Accidental Death & Dismemberment Insurance
- Business Travel Accident Insurance
- Accident Insurance
- Short & Long Term Disability
- 401(k)
- Employee Stock Purchase
- Retirement Savings Plan
Some of their benefits may also include the following:
- Maternity and Paternity Leave
- Paid Time Off
- Paid Holidays
- Legal Benefits
- Identity Theft Protection
- Adoption Reimbursement Program
- Investment in Education Program
- Pet Insurance
- Auto & Home Insurance
- Charitable Foundation
Please note:
That the full list of benefits available to new employees varies from location to location due to differences in local laws, regulations, and customs – and may change at any time.
What benefits do Chubb Employees get?
The benefits listed above are a quick summary of the benefits Chubb offers to employees.
B.A.M. Recommendation:
“Please visit the official company website directly to verify all benefit options and details. You may also visit the link(s) provided below for more information and verification.”
- https://www.chubb.com/ch-en/careers-n/your-benefits.html
- https://www.craftyourbenefits.com
Your Benefits Website:
The Web site is available 24 hours a day, seven days a week. They provide information, tools and calculators to help you:
- Learn how your benefit plans work.
- Understand the expenses and services that your options cover.
- Build your own medical plan, selecting from various coverage options.
- Compare health care and insurance options.
- Estimate your out-of-pocket costs for your medical options.
- Search for doctors, dentists, and eye doctors online using the criteria you enter.
- Choose or change your beneficiary(ies).
- Estimate your need for:
- Life and long-term disability insurance coverage; and
- A health care and/or dependent care spending account.
- Get answers to questions about your benefits. Use the “Contact Us” link on the site to send a secure question to a Customer Service Representative.
Information on your health and welfare, 401(k), pension and FSA benefits. For example:
Health and welfare
- View your current health and welfare benefits coverage
- Make enrollment decisions
401(k)
- View your current 401(k) balance and change contributions
- Make fund transfer and investment election changes
Pension
- If you are eligible for a pension benefit:
- View your pension information
- Project your pension income
- Start your pension
- Make beneficiary designations and changes (if applicable)
FSA
- Manage your FSA(s)
General Tasks:
- Request a new User ID and password or change your existing User ID and password
- Learn more about your benefits
- Review, add or change your dependent or beneficiary information on file (if applicable)
- Understand how a Life Event may affect your benefits
B.A.M. Recommendation:
“Please visit the official company website directly to verify all benefit options and details.”
Manage Your Benefits | Chubb Corporation Staff Member / Employee Account
Current Employees – Login / Sign in:
NOTE: Beginning January 1, 2020 you will have to access your benefits information at www.chubb.bswift.com.
- Visit this link or go to www.craftyourbenefits.com in your preferred internet browser on your device.
- Type in your Username in the space provided.
- Type in your current Password in the space provided.
- Select either the “Log In” button to proceed.
- You may now be able to manage your account online.
By submitting this form, you are consenting to receive marketing emails from: HealthManagementCorp (HMC). You can revoke your consent to receive emails at any time by using the Unsubscribe link, found at the bottom of every email. By using this form, you acknowledge that you have read and agree to the Privacy Policy and Terms & Conditions.
New Employees – Register / Enroll:
- Visit this link out go to secure.bswift.com/login-page/CHUBB in your preferred internet browser on your device.
- Select the “First Time User” link found below the logon details found on the page. You will be redirected here.
- Type in your Last Name in the space provided.
- Type in the last 4 digits of your SSN in the space provided.
- Enter your Date of Birth in the spaces provided.
- Select the “Continue” button to move forward.
- Continue to move forward and provide every important information that is asked of you to create a new account online.
You will be directed to your account details where you may start to manage or review as soon as your registration has been successfully completed.
Helpful PDF links:
Awards for Chubb:
- #1 Military Friendly Employer and Cited for Military Spouse Efforts by VIQTORY the publisher G.I. Jobs and Military Spouse magazine
- Best for Vets award from Military Times
Video Summary:
Frequently Asked Questions
What are benefits offered to employees?
Does Chubb offer a pension?
Chubb Coporation offered retirement plans to their employees.
Is Chubb a good company to work for?
According to indeed, Chubb is a great company to work for. They offer a long list of benefits for their employees.
What are the 4 major types of employee benefits?
According to www.aihr.com the four major benefits include life insurance, disability insurance, medical insurance, and retirement plans.
Do Chubb employees get discounts?
- Yes. View the list and links provided below: